加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0994zz.com/)- 应用程序集成、办公协同、区块链、云计算、物联平台!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

编译秘技与资讯处理全链路优化揭秘

发布时间:2026-04-28 12:36:25 所属栏目:资讯 来源:DaWei
导读:  在现代软件开发中,编译过程不仅是代码从高级语言转化为机器指令的关键步骤,更是性能优化的核心环节。高效的编译策略能够显著提升程序运行速度与资源利用率。通过深入理解编译器的内部机制,开发者可以精准定位

  在现代软件开发中,编译过程不仅是代码从高级语言转化为机器指令的关键步骤,更是性能优化的核心环节。高效的编译策略能够显著提升程序运行速度与资源利用率。通过深入理解编译器的内部机制,开发者可以精准定位瓶颈所在,从而实施针对性优化。


2026AI模拟图,仅供参考

  编译秘技的核心在于对中间表示(IR)的精细操控。编译器在将源码转换为目标代码的过程中,会生成一系列中间表达形式。通过对这些中间表示进行分析与重构,例如常量折叠、死代码消除和循环展开,可以在不改变程序语义的前提下大幅提升执行效率。这种优化不仅发生在编译阶段,还可借助静态分析工具实现自动化检测与修复。


  资讯处理的全链路优化则强调从数据输入到输出的全流程协同。从数据采集、清洗、存储,到计算、分析与可视化,每个环节都可能成为性能瓶颈。采用流式处理架构可减少内存占用,而缓存机制与异步处理能有效降低延迟。结合消息队列与微服务架构,系统具备更强的可扩展性与容错能力。


  关键在于建立统一的性能监控体系。通过埋点采集、日志追踪与指标聚合,开发者能实时掌握各环节的运行状态。当某节点出现延迟突增或资源耗尽时,系统可自动触发告警并启动预案,实现故障的快速响应与恢复。


  利用AI辅助优化已成为新趋势。基于历史数据训练的模型可预测热点路径,提前预编译或预加载资源。同时,智能调度算法能动态分配计算任务,使硬件资源得到更充分的利用。


  本站观点,编译秘技与资讯处理全链路优化并非孤立的技术点,而是贯穿开发、部署与运维的系统工程。只有将底层编译优化与上层数据链路协同设计,才能真正实现高效、稳定、可扩展的现代化信息系统。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章